Tourism revenue declines.

The Central Bank reports that the total number of foreign tourists who visited Sri Lanka during the period from January to April 2026 is 876,277. The total tourism earnings earned during that period are US$ 1,111 million, the reports say.

In the same period in 2025, 896,884 tourists visited Sri Lanka and the amount of money earned was US$ 1,379 million. Accordingly, tourist arrivals have decreased by 2.3% in the first quarter of 2026, and tourism earnings have decreased by 19.4%. Tourism revenue alone has decreased by 38.8% in April 2026.
